Deep-Sea Bacteria Release Excess Carbon into the Ocean and Atmosphere Written by AZoCleantechApr 13 2021 A team of researchers from the University of Minnesota has found that deep-sea bacteria dissolve carbon-containing rocks and discharge surplus carbon into the air and ocean. CSE researchers collected samples of carbonate rocks from the Del Mar East methane seep using a submersible watercraft. They discovered that deep-sea bacteria are dissolving these rocks, releasing excess carbon into the ocean and atmosphere. The study results will enable researchers to better evaluate the amount of carbon dioxide in Earth’s atmosphere, which is a principal driver of global warming. ....
